為什么最后實(shí)際總費(fèi)用是0?求大神解答,萬(wàn)分感謝~
#include <stdio.h>
float taxifee(int clock, int mile)
{
??? float money;
??? if(mile<=3)
??? {
??????? money=14;
??????? printf("打車費(fèi)用為%f元\n", money);
??? }
??? else
??? {
??????? if(clock<=5 || clock>=23)
??????? {
??????????? money=(mile-3)*2.3*1.2 + 14;
??????????? printf("夜間費(fèi)用為%f元\n", money);
??????? }
??????? else
??????? {
??????????? money=(mile-3)*2.3+14;
??????????? printf("日間費(fèi)用為%f元\n", money);
??????? }
??? }
}
int main()
{
??? float finalfee;
??? finalfee=taxifee(9,12)+taxifee(18,12);
??? printf("實(shí)際打車費(fèi)用為%f元\n", finalfee);
??? return 0;
}